Transaction 95c3190eeb750a84d22cdd3fa1051ef06b3e547ed71ff7c6fa379cde88655471
1 Input
1 Output
-
95c3190eeb750a84d22cdd3fa1051ef06b3e547ed71ff7c6fa379cde88655471:0
- value
- 43489636
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6a2f79d91d280134ef8e6ec0e0b72b0c5689f230 OP_EQUAL
- address
- 3BNURZn6CPkyc78zzoLLgLRZE2YCiB4kFn